Testosterone Explained: The Hormone That Powers Your Life
Testosterone is a vital hormone predominantly produced in the gonads of men. While commonly associated with male characteristics, it's also present in modest amounts in women. This powerful hormone plays a crucial role in numerous bodily functions, impacting everything from muscle mass and bone density to libido and mood.
Testosterone levels naturally change throughout life, peaking during adolescence and gradually declining with age. Several factors can influence testosterone production, including genetics, lifestyle choices, and underlying health conditions. Maintaining optimal testosterone levels is essential for overall health.
A healthy diet rich in protein, fruits, vegetables, and healthy fats can support testosterone production. Regular exercise, particularly strength training, also plays a significant role. Stress management techniques like yoga or meditation can help reduce cortisol levels, which can negatively impact testosterone.
